Lando Norris says sprint qualifying in Miami reminded him of four-way battles from previous years
Lando Norris expressed his satisfaction with qualifying for the Formula 1 Miami Grand Prix sprint race, highlighting the intense competition among four leading teams.
Securing pole position, Norris praised McLaren’s upgrades for providing a confidence boost akin to the previous year’s performance, creating a comfortable feeling reminiscent of 2025.
The driver emphasized the positive impact of the team’s efforts, emphasizing improved car performance from the first lap, setting a promising tone for the weekend.
Despite the tight competition observed in earlier sessions, Norris noted a significant improvement during qualifying, leading to a pleasant surprise for the team.
Looking forward, Norris remains cautiously optimistic for the upcoming sprint and main race qualifiers, acknowledging the team’s continuous learning process and pursuit of enhancements.
